Started in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been committed to reducing the time to market for innovators producing new medical devices. The company is unique by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times between 1 to 3 days—an achievement not possible with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ard acknowledged the vital need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for agile development programs innovating inn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is critical in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old immense value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
In addition to rout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Reasons Medical Device Sterilization is Essential
Protection from infections remains a fundamental pillar of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Correct sterilization of medical devices dramatically re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ers both. Poor sterilization can cause outbreaks of dangerous di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Sterilization Techniques for Medical Devices
The science behind sterilization has progressed substantially over the last century, applying a variety of methods suited to multiple types of devices and materials. Some of the most frequently utilized techniques include:
Sterilization Using Autoclaves
Autoclaving remains the most typical and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is speedy, inexpensive, and eco-conscious,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.
Cutting-edge Movements in Medical Technology Sterilization
As healthcare progresses, several key trends are steering healthcare sterilization:
Environmentally Friendly Sterilization
As sustainability standards become more rigorous, firms are rapidly investing in environmentally friendly sterilization options. Efforts include cutting down reliance on noxious ch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ring sustainable packaging options, and optimizing utility use in sterilization processes.
Complex Materials and Device Complexity
The rise of intricate med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ization solutions capable of handling complicated materials. Improvements in sterilization include methods like low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ging vulnerable components.
Advanced Digital Traceability
With advances in digital technology, monitoring of sterilization protocols is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er exhaustive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time alerts, significantly mitigating human error and raising patient safety.
